VLC Player Vulnerable to Remote Hijack

2008-03-19 17:41:57 by Editor in Digg / Security
 
VLC Player, one of the best and most widely used media players has found to be vulnerable to a remote hijack. The reported vulnerability makes it possible for a malicious user to run arbitrary code, potentially taking remote control of the host machine
